Apple Hires Amazon’s William Stasior To Head Siri Unit

Posted on Oct 16 2012 - 4:41am by Editorial Staff

AllThingsD citing sources is reporting that the Cupertino-based giant has hired Amazon’s major executive and prominent search technologist William Stasior to head its Siri business unit. While working at Amazon, Stasior has been in charge of Amazon’s search and search advertising unit, A9. “A9 provides the core search service, as well as advertising services, and image recognition technologies to Amazon.com and other websites,” says Stasior. The MIT PhD had joined Amazon in 2003 as the company’s director of search and navigation. Prior to founding A9, he led product and engineering for the Search & Navigation team at Amazon.
